diff options
-rw-r--r-- | ChangeLog | 6 | ||||
-rw-r--r-- | lib/ipaddr.rb | 2 | ||||
-rw-r--r-- | version.h | 2 |
3 files changed, 8 insertions, 2 deletions
@@ -1,3 +1,9 @@ +Sun Jul 13 00:08:16 2008 Nobuyoshi Nakada <nobu@ruby-lang.org> + + * lib/ipaddr.rb (IPAddr#initialize): get rid of ArgumentError in + IPAddr#to_range. a patch from okkez <okkez000 AT gmail.com> in + [ruby-dev:35091]. + Sun Jul 13 00:04:38 2008 Tanaka Akira <akr@fsij.org> * configure.in (erfc): erfc of glibc comes with Debian GNU/Linux Etch diff --git a/lib/ipaddr.rb b/lib/ipaddr.rb index 23d74af451..fe963e406c 100644 --- a/lib/ipaddr.rb +++ b/lib/ipaddr.rb @@ -483,7 +483,7 @@ class IPAddr if prefixlen mask!(prefixlen) else - @mask_addr = (family == Socket::AF_INET) ? IN4MASK : IN6MASK + @mask_addr = (@family == Socket::AF_INET) ? IN4MASK : IN6MASK end end @@ -2,7 +2,7 @@ #define RUBY_RELEASE_DATE "2008-07-13" #define RUBY_VERSION_CODE 187 #define RUBY_RELEASE_CODE 20080713 -#define RUBY_PATCHLEVEL 57 +#define RUBY_PATCHLEVEL 58 #define RUBY_VERSION_MAJOR 1 #define RUBY_VERSION_MINOR 8 |